Shanghai Huafon Aluminium Corp

Shanghai Huafon Aluminium Corporation engages in the research and development, production, and sales of aluminum sheets, strips, and foils. The company's products include aluminum heat transfer materials comprising composite and non-composite materials for automobiles and engineering machinery; power plants and heat exchange systems for household and commercial air conditioners; battery materials, including rectangular/square battery casing materials, aluminum strips for strip batteries, battery foils, and aluminum foils for soft-pack batteries; and stamped parts. It also provides radiator, air charge air cooler, water charge air cooler, oil cooler, parallel flow condenser, stacked evaporator, heater core, water condenser, parallel flow evaporator; battery cooling plate; and honey comb plate and fin. The company was founded in 2008 and is based in Shanghai, China.

Huafon Aluminum's 2026 interim net profit was 557 million yuan, down 2.29% year-on-year

Huafon Aluminum released its 2026 interim report, with net profit attributable to the parent company of 557 million yuan, a decrease of 2.29% compared with the same period last year. The company's total operating revenue was 6.418 billion yuan, up 7.62% year-on-year, achieving growth for five consecutive years. Net cash inflow from operating activities was 64.7626 million yuan, an increase of 94.7925 million yuan compared with the same period last year. The company's latest asset-liability ratio was 41.31%, gross margin was 14.26%, ROE was 8.33%, and diluted earnings per share was 0.56 yuan.

Huafon Aluminum's net profit for the first half of 2026 was 557 million yuan

Huafon Aluminum disclosed its 2026 semi-annual report. In the first half of the year, it achieved total operating revenue of 6.418 billion yuan, up 7.62 percent year on year. Net profit attributable to the parent company was 557 million yuan, down 2.29 percent year on year. Non-recurring net profit was 546 million yuan, up 1.10 percent year on year. Net cash flow from operating activities was 64.7626 million yuan, compared with negative 30.0299 million yuan in the same period last year. During the reporting period, basic earnings per share were 0.56 yuan, and the weighted average return on net assets was 8.30 percent.

Strait of Hormuz blockage sparks supply fears, non-ferrous aluminum sector surges, Hongqiao Holdings hits daily limit up

Concerns over aluminum supply triggered by the blockage of the Strait of Hormuz amid US-Iran tensions sent the non-ferrous aluminum sector swinging higher during the session on July 23. By the midday break, industry giant Hongqiao Holdings, with a market value exceeding 260 billion yuan, had hit its daily limit up, along with Nanshan Aluminum. Zhongfu Industrial, Tianshan Aluminum, Huafon Aluminum, and Yunnan Aluminum all surged more than 5 percent. On the news front, US President Trump said that every time Iran fires at ships in the Strait of Hormuz, the US will bomb and destroy an Iranian bridge or power plant. Iran responded by threatening to strike the power supplies of US allies if attacked, declared the strait remains closed, and warned it would not allow a single drop of oil to be exported from the region if the US takes action. The Middle East accounts for nearly 10 percent of global aluminum production capacity, and its raw materials and finished products are highly dependent on shipping through the Strait of Hormuz. The expectation of supply disruptions directly triggered the sector's move. In addition, international crude oil prices jumped again, with New York light sweet crude futures settling at 86.83 dollars a barrel and London Brent crude futures at 94.07 dollars a barrel. Zhongtai Securities noted that the widening overseas electrolytic aluminum supply gap may persist longer, advising active positioning in the electrolytic aluminum sector for defense. Guohai Securities maintained its recommend rating on the aluminum industry.
